West Ham United have confirmed the signing of Emmanuel Emenike, after lengthy negotiations, on loan until the end of the season. The 28 year old Nigerian ex international arrives from Fenerbahce having been on loan at Al Ain in the United Arab Emirates league, Slaven Billic knows the player well and will be able to run the rule over him during the rest of the season to see if the club want to make the move permanent for a fee of around £8 Million. Eminike's arrival will almost certainly see the departure of Nikica Jelovic from the Boleyn to a lucrative deal in the Chinese League, West Ham may even receive the £3 Million they paid for him in the summer! - Ed

OK it was not this season's third victory against Liverpool, but this hard fought FA Cup 4th round 0 - 0 draw at Anfield has surely put West Ham United in the driving seat to progress to the 5th round with the replay to be held under the floodlights at the Boleyn Ground in a tie that could well turn out to be revenge for the infamous 'Gerrard' and Scaloni 2006 FA Cup final. Forced in to changing both James Tomkins and the road runner that is Kouyate within the first half hour seriously compromised West Ham's options, but Slaven Billic guided his team to a creditable, if not so inspiring draw at Anfield. It is further testimony as to how far West Ham United have progressed that the pundits and book makers have Hammers as nailed on candidates to progress further in the competition. The impending availability of Manuel Lanzini, 'Daffy' Sakho and Andy Carroll mean that West Ham are serious contenders not only for a good cup run, but also a possible tilt at the champion' league 4th spot, currently occupied by Arsenal's inferior neighbours. - Ed
